IS roadside bomb in Iraq leaves 5 peshmerga dead, 4 wounded

28 novembre 2021 | By Associated Press
The official state news agency of Iraq’s Kurdish-run region says a roadside bomb attack by Islamic State group fighters in northern Iraq killed five Kurdish forces and wounded four others
